﻿id	summary	reporter	owner	description	type	status	milestone	component	version	severity	resolution	keywords	cc
1902	Better error msg for (undefined) Global var in Function definition.	mvg		"More informative error message for undefined vars(global) use in function parameter part.
Like using the func-def line-number and full function definition part.
{{{
#AutoIt3Wrapper_run_au3check=n
Function()
;; Global $NA='NA' ;; missing, or late global var definition.
Func Function($1=$NA)
	ConsoleWrite('$1=' & $1 & @CRLF)
EndFunc
;; Error out messages.
;; X:\...\MyAutoIt.au3 (2) : ==> Variable used without being declared.:
;; Function()
;; Function()^ ERROR
}}}

If you know/remember how to interpreted this error message, this message might be clear. But if you don't ... It might more than needed time to figure out the reported problem.

,,(3.3.6.1),,"	Feature Request	closed		AutoIt		None	Rejected	function definition undefined global variable	
